你有没有想过,自己动手开发一款小游戏,那种成就感简直了不得!想象你的创意在指尖跳跃,最终变成一个活灵活现的小游戏,是不是很激动人心呢?今天,就让我带你一起探索微信小游戏开发的奇妙旅程吧!
一、初探微信小游戏的世界
微信小游戏,凭借其庞大的用户基础和便捷的分享特性,已经成为了一个热门的开发平台。它不需要安装,随时随地都能玩,而且类型丰富,从益智到休闲,应有尽有。所以,你准备好踏上这场开发之旅了吗?
二、策划你的小游戏
在开始编码之前,你需要有一个清晰的策划方案。这就像给你的游戏画一张蓝图,让后面的工作更有方向。
1. 确定主题和玩法
首先,你得想清楚,你的小游戏要讲一个怎样的故事?是轻松搞笑的,还是紧张刺激的?是考验智力的,还是锻炼反应的?确定了主题和玩法,你的游戏就有了灵魂。
2. 设计角色和场景
接下来,就是给游戏设计角色和场景了。角色要可爱还是酷炫?场景要真实还是奇幻?这些都需要你根据游戏的主题来决定。
3. 设定目标和奖励
别忘了设定游戏的目标和奖励。这样,玩家在游戏中就有了追求和动力。
三、动手开发
当你有了完整的策划方案后,就可以开始动手开发了。这里,我会给你介绍一些常用的开发工具和技巧。
1. 选择开发工具
目前,微信小游戏支持多种开发工具,比如Egret、Cocos2d-x等。你可以根据自己的喜好和需求来选择。
2. 编写代码
在开发过程中,你需要编写代码来实现游戏的功能。这里,我会以Egret为例,简单介绍一下。
首先,你需要安装Egret和微信开发者工具。创建一个新的项目,并编写代码。比如,你可以用以下代码来创建一个简单的游戏界面:
```javascript
// 创建游戏界面
var game = new eui.Game(\game\, 480, 800);
game.start();
接下来,你可以根据需要添加更多的功能,比如角色控制、场景切换等。
四、测试和优化
在游戏开发完成后,你需要进行测试和优化,确保游戏的稳定性和流畅性。
1. 功能测试
首先,你需要测试游戏的功能是否正常。比如,角色的移动、场景的切换等。
2. 性能测试
其次,你需要测试游戏的性能。比如,游戏的加载速度、运行流畅度等。
3. 用户体验测试
你需要测试玩家的体验。比如,游戏的操作是否方便、界面是否美观等。
根据测试结果,你可以对游戏进行优化,提高玩家的满意度。
五、发布和推广
当你的游戏经过测试和优化后,就可以发布了。在发布前,你需要选择一个合适的平台,比如微信小程序、App Store等。
发布后,你还需要进行推广,让更多的人知道你的游戏。你可以通过以下方式来推广:
1. 社交媒体
在微信、微博等社交媒体上发布游戏信息,吸引粉丝关注。
2. 游戏论坛
在游戏论坛上发布游戏介绍和下载链接,吸引玩家下载。
3. 合作推广
与其他游戏开发者或公司合作,进行联合推广。
通过以上步骤,你就可以开发出一款属于自己的微信小游戏了。在这个过程中,你不仅能够锻炼自己的编程能力,还能体验到创作的乐趣。快来试试吧,相信你一定能够成功!